Commit graph

  • a200f3ce47 Fix terms being backwards AGAIN 3eef8a28f26fb2bcc514e6f1938929a1f931762 2023-02-09 23:51:51 -0500
  • 0bc64244d4 Recompile scraper : Fri Feb 10 04:30:51 UTC 2023 Quatalog Compiler 2023-02-10 04:30:51 +0000
  • 0ab88ae4de Merge branch 'main' of https://github.com/quatalog/quatalog-scraping 3eef8a28f26fb2bcc514e6f1938929a1f931762 2023-02-09 23:29:45 -0500
  • 51fe01074e Fix a few typos 3eef8a28f26fb2bcc514e6f1938929a1f931762 2023-02-09 23:29:40 -0500
  • 36ef807b29 Recompile scraper : Fri Feb 10 04:07:05 UTC 2023 Quatalog Compiler 2023-02-10 04:07:05 +0000
  • c5f4070c70 Update scraper.yml powe97 2023-02-09 23:01:58 -0500
  • c5546f4887 Update scraper.yml powe97 2023-02-09 23:01:27 -0500
  • 3881dd9aac Update scraper.yml powe97 2023-02-09 22:59:40 -0500
  • 1c7fdadfec Fix artifact stuff powe97 2023-02-09 22:33:35 -0500
  • a274ca66c5 Merge branch 'main' of https://github.com/quatalog/quatalog-scraping 3eef8a28f26fb2bcc514e6f1938929a1f931762 2023-02-09 22:26:21 -0500
  • f2adf0dc8e Fix GenerateHtml typo. Goddammit semicolons 3eef8a28f26fb2bcc514e6f1938929a1f931762 2023-02-09 22:25:43 -0500
  • f82b5f6f50 Update scraper.yml powe97 2023-02-09 22:14:12 -0500
  • a500b29431 Update scraper.yml powe97 2023-02-09 22:12:25 -0500
  • 9fc4d7f9ec Update scraper.yml powe97 2023-02-09 22:08:32 -0500
  • 1e59cdc05c Try to use artifacts powe97 2023-02-09 22:06:25 -0500
  • 40c12b780d Recompile scraper : Fri Feb 10 02:37:34 UTC 2023 Quatalog Compiler 2023-02-10 02:37:34 +0000
  • 0f32d495b4 Merge branch 'main' of https://github.com/quatalog/quatalog-scraping 3eef8a28f26fb2bcc514e6f1938929a1f931762 2023-02-09 21:36:26 -0500
  • 9b7790960e Update Makefile 3eef8a28f26fb2bcc514e6f1938929a1f931762 2023-02-09 21:35:47 -0500
  • 9462be10c5 Recompile scraper : Fri Feb 10 02:17:29 UTC 2023 Quatalog Compiler 2023-02-10 02:17:29 +0000
  • d3b68bcd7b Update autocompile.yml powe97 2023-02-09 21:16:58 -0500
  • bd6624c710 Fix and reorganize 3eef8a28f26fb2bcc514e6f1938929a1f931762 2023-02-09 20:56:18 -0500
  • 32feab9069 Table now actually has information in it 3eef8a28f26fb2bcc514e6f1938929a1f931762 2023-02-09 17:51:42 -0500
  • 5c9819b3e2 Table 3eef8a28f26fb2bcc514e6f1938929a1f931762 2023-02-09 17:00:15 -0500
  • 0ac59efe18 Summer terms were backwards; fixed 3eef8a28f26fb2bcc514e6f1938929a1f931762 2023-02-09 17:00:03 -0500
  • 34be84a044 Add oldest term to data 3eef8a28f26fb2bcc514e6f1938929a1f931762 2023-02-09 14:55:35 -0500
  • 8ba6634de3 Handle attributes. Done for the night 3eef8a28f26fb2bcc514e6f1938929a1f931762 2023-02-09 00:37:18 -0500
  • 2d906d79b0 STSS/STSH logic 3eef8a28f26fb2bcc514e6f1938929a1f931762 2023-02-09 00:19:35 -0500
  • 986c495712 Undo STSS/STSH merger logic, just messes shit up 3eef8a28f26fb2bcc514e6f1938929a1f931762 2023-02-08 23:28:30 -0500
  • 3e4be443be STSS/STSH merger 3eef8a28f26fb2bcc514e6f1938929a1f931762 2023-02-08 23:26:45 -0500
  • 736defdd0a Refactor a bunch of crap and handle prerequisites 3eef8a28f26fb2bcc514e6f1938929a1f931762 2023-02-08 23:22:43 -0500
  • 35cb6c51a3 Merge branch 'main' of https://github.com/3eef8a28f26fb2bcc514e6f1938929a1f931762/quatalog-scraping 3eef8a28f26fb2bcc514e6f1938929a1f931762 2023-02-07 18:11:16 -0500
  • e35aa41b4a Changes to make generating HTML easier 3eef8a28f26fb2bcc514e6f1938929a1f931762 2023-02-07 18:10:56 -0500
  • fdc5205d47 Update scraper.yml 3eef8a28f26fb2bcc514e6f1938929a1f931762 2023-02-07 12:38:41 -0500
  • ee4e3fc9fd Update scraper.yml 3eef8a28f26fb2bcc514e6f1938929a1f931762 2023-02-07 12:30:32 -0500
  • 3d81bede66 Update scraper.yml 3eef8a28f26fb2bcc514e6f1938929a1f931762 2023-02-07 11:12:13 -0500
  • c5a3d4b49f Update scraper.yml 3eef8a28f26fb2bcc514e6f1938929a1f931762 2023-02-07 10:32:40 -0500
  • 89b23108e6 Update scraper.yml 3eef8a28f26fb2bcc514e6f1938929a1f931762 2023-02-07 10:31:24 -0500
  • 57f7c88921 Update scraper.yml 3eef8a28f26fb2bcc514e6f1938929a1f931762 2023-02-07 10:29:34 -0500
  • 36c04e1289 Typo was breaking everything 3eef8a28f26fb2bcc514e6f1938929a1f931762 2023-02-07 10:27:38 -0500
  • 22b1083c93 Update scraper.yml 3eef8a28f26fb2bcc514e6f1938929a1f931762 2023-02-07 10:24:32 -0500
  • 4672d85af7 Update scraper.yml 3eef8a28f26fb2bcc514e6f1938929a1f931762 2023-02-07 10:23:05 -0500
  • 27727b1a00 Update scraper.yml 3eef8a28f26fb2bcc514e6f1938929a1f931762 2023-02-07 10:21:11 -0500
  • fdfe566941 Rename main.yml to scraper.yml 3eef8a28f26fb2bcc514e6f1938929a1f931762 2023-02-07 10:18:13 -0500
  • bdc473221d Create main.yml 3eef8a28f26fb2bcc514e6f1938929a1f931762 2023-02-07 10:17:57 -0500
  • 08c887382c Recompile scraper : Tue Feb 7 14:52:24 UTC 2023 Quatalog Compiler 2023-02-07 14:52:24 +0000
  • 2bc605006e Stop overthinking things! 3eef8a28f26fb2bcc514e6f1938929a1f931762 2023-02-07 09:51:54 -0500
  • 8a9bc31642 Recompile scraper : Tue Feb 7 14:45:11 UTC 2023 Quatalog Compiler 2023-02-07 14:45:11 +0000
  • 4a0d4de4b6 Merge branch 'main' of https://github.com/3eef8a28f26fb2bcc514e6f1938929a1f931762/quatalog-scraping 3eef8a28f26fb2bcc514e6f1938929a1f931762 2023-02-07 09:44:39 -0500
  • 4e3d396d5e Every time I make this mistake 3eef8a28f26fb2bcc514e6f1938929a1f931762 2023-02-07 09:43:43 -0500
  • fe0a533795 Add list of terms file to scraper 3eef8a28f26fb2bcc514e6f1938929a1f931762 2023-02-07 09:42:37 -0500
  • 2456f73d29 Recompile scraper : Tue Feb 7 13:59:18 UTC 2023 Quatalog Compiler 2023-02-07 13:59:18 +0000
  • 2d5319902b Change formatting of output 3eef8a28f26fb2bcc514e6f1938929a1f931762 2023-02-07 08:56:59 -0500
  • 1a738eed0e Revert makefile 3eef8a28f26fb2bcc514e6f1938929a1f931762 2023-02-07 08:13:24 -0500
  • 8b933532fd Fix recompilation issue 3eef8a28f26fb2bcc514e6f1938929a1f931762 2023-02-06 18:26:16 -0500
  • 57c18facd3 Comment 3eef8a28f26fb2bcc514e6f1938929a1f931762 2023-02-06 18:00:22 -0500
  • f91372743a Merge branch 'main' of https://github.com/3eef8a28f26fb2bcc514e6f1938929a1f931762/quatalog-scraping 3eef8a28f26fb2bcc514e6f1938929a1f931762 2023-02-06 17:33:47 -0500
  • 7c5fe01bf0 Clean up workflow 3eef8a28f26fb2bcc514e6f1938929a1f931762 2023-02-06 17:32:44 -0500
  • 44a37fb804 Recompile scraper : Mon Feb 6 22:29:03 UTC 2023 Quatalog Compiler 2023-02-06 22:29:03 +0000
  • efc94b050b Fix workflow, maybe 3eef8a28f26fb2bcc514e6f1938929a1f931762 2023-02-06 17:28:31 -0500
  • 80e8236a27 Fix workflow 3eef8a28f26fb2bcc514e6f1938929a1f931762 2023-02-06 17:11:28 -0500
  • 0393b0b66b Makefile chaos 3eef8a28f26fb2bcc514e6f1938929a1f931762 2023-02-06 17:09:35 -0500
  • 7dc9180af5 Update workflow 3eef8a28f26fb2bcc514e6f1938929a1f931762 2023-02-06 16:43:59 -0500
  • 9661f9d06c Update workflow 3eef8a28f26fb2bcc514e6f1938929a1f931762 2023-02-06 16:42:41 -0500
  • aa45922dc7 Delete json.o 3eef8a28f26fb2bcc514e6f1938929a1f931762 2023-02-06 16:39:09 -0500
  • 4dfd7f2f4d Delete CourseOfferingsScraper 3eef8a28f26fb2bcc514e6f1938929a1f931762 2023-02-06 16:39:02 -0500
  • 9ff41c8131 Makefile fix (hopefully) 3eef8a28f26fb2bcc514e6f1938929a1f931762 2023-02-06 16:37:06 -0500
  • 320be9defd Revert makefile 3eef8a28f26fb2bcc514e6f1938929a1f931762 2023-02-06 16:20:04 -0500
  • 8a4f32ddc9 Debug 3eef8a28f26fb2bcc514e6f1938929a1f931762 2023-02-06 15:47:59 -0500
  • 20847df90d Debug 3eef8a28f26fb2bcc514e6f1938929a1f931762 2023-02-06 15:46:53 -0500
  • 2dde7d4ed6 Debug 3eef8a28f26fb2bcc514e6f1938929a1f931762 2023-02-06 15:40:12 -0500
  • a4f7212753 Debug 3eef8a28f26fb2bcc514e6f1938929a1f931762 2023-02-06 15:35:27 -0500
  • 6c8f6ee72b Debug 3eef8a28f26fb2bcc514e6f1938929a1f931762 2023-02-06 15:33:55 -0500
  • 4e1e916c40 Debug 3eef8a28f26fb2bcc514e6f1938929a1f931762 2023-02-06 15:31:02 -0500
  • 96dfbf9a40 Debug 3eef8a28f26fb2bcc514e6f1938929a1f931762 2023-02-06 15:28:22 -0500
  • d36e119947 Add -I. to cflags 3eef8a28f26fb2bcc514e6f1938929a1f931762 2023-02-06 15:23:41 -0500
  • 5ce099c33b Create autocompile action 3eef8a28f26fb2bcc514e6f1938929a1f931762 2023-02-06 15:13:23 -0500
  • 11f4c2e97d Refactor repeated code 3eef8a28f26fb2bcc514e6f1938929a1f931762 2023-02-06 14:54:54 -0500
  • 7b74b6ec41 Attributes, cross-listings, prerequisites working 3eef8a28f26fb2bcc514e6f1938929a1f931762 2023-02-06 14:24:19 -0500
  • 4e78991260 Working on other files 3eef8a28f26fb2bcc514e6f1938929a1f931762 2023-02-04 23:50:51 -0500
  • 10d866be19 Merge pull request #2 from Phantop/main 3eef8a28f26fb2bcc514e6f1938929a1f931762 2023-02-04 22:16:57 -0500
  • 6e1478c44a Makefile: update to use jsoncpp object for faster compilation #2 Phantop 2023-02-04 22:16:23 -0500
  • 67c2d76ed9 Makefile: update to use jsoncpp object for faster compilation Phantop 2023-02-04 22:16:23 -0500
  • 2c74086a0b Add prereq support 3eef8a28f26fb2bcc514e6f1938929a1f931762 2023-02-04 22:06:28 -0500
  • e01121a9af Add prereq support 3eef8a28f26fb2bcc514e6f1938929a1f931762 2023-02-04 22:06:28 -0500
  • 1d4006b9f2 clean up prototypes 3eef8a28f26fb2bcc514e6f1938929a1f931762 2023-02-04 21:11:08 -0500
  • e080ce3836 clean up prototypes 3eef8a28f26fb2bcc514e6f1938929a1f931762 2023-02-04 21:11:08 -0500
  • 057d5a9687 add struct for data 3eef8a28f26fb2bcc514e6f1938929a1f931762 2023-02-04 21:09:05 -0500
  • 80f49120f3 add struct for data 3eef8a28f26fb2bcc514e6f1938929a1f931762 2023-02-04 21:09:05 -0500
  • 47ad4170bc
    Merge pull request #1 from Phantop/main 3eef8a28f26fb2bcc514e6f1938929a1f931762 2023-02-04 20:07:26 -0500
  • cdddf8d602 Merge pull request #1 from Phantop/main 3eef8a28f26fb2bcc514e6f1938929a1f931762 2023-02-04 20:07:26 -0500
  • cf68f6ca0d Add Makefile #1 Phantop 2023-02-04 20:07:03 -0500
  • 7b890afb19 Add Makefile Phantop 2023-02-04 20:07:03 -0500
  • 7989df7990 Merge branch 'main' of https://github.com/3eef8a28f26fb2bcc514e6f1938929a1f931762/quatalog-scraping 3eef8a28f26fb2bcc514e6f1938929a1f931762 2023-02-04 19:42:55 -0500
  • 33bfbaff4b Merge branch 'main' of https://github.com/3eef8a28f26fb2bcc514e6f1938929a1f931762/quatalog-scraping 3eef8a28f26fb2bcc514e6f1938929a1f931762 2023-02-04 19:42:55 -0500
  • 316aaf5517 Working for terms_offered.json! 3eef8a28f26fb2bcc514e6f1938929a1f931762 2023-02-04 19:32:25 -0500
  • 7b10a24577 Fix summer term stuff. It's a mess 3eef8a28f26fb2bcc514e6f1938929a1f931762 2023-02-04 17:29:50 -0500
  • d6dc6b080c Uhh idk 3eef8a28f26fb2bcc514e6f1938929a1f931762 2023-02-04 15:06:20 -0500
  • 7ad5f2ff55 Idk what to do about half-term summer courses 3eef8a28f26fb2bcc514e6f1938929a1f931762 2023-02-04 14:18:25 -0500
  • bd8f2dd43b Begin rewriting in C++ 3eef8a28f26fb2bcc514e6f1938929a1f931762 2023-02-04 12:38:37 -0500
  • 612d03e006
    Initial commit 3eef8a28f26fb2bcc514e6f1938929a1f931762 2023-01-27 16:55:07 -0500